(keep in mind, this isn’t an infallible way to keep food. Shannon fills large aluminum trays three quarters of the way with water and freezes them overnight. Freeze water in a similar container overnight and place underneath your snacks! The large sheet of ice underneath chills the upper pan and your food remains cold and dry. But when it’s 80° in your backyard, the heat might threaten to wilt your outdoor buffet. If you've always wondered how to keep food cold outside, try this hack. Mcnitt uses two disposable aluminum food pans, filling one a third full with cold water, and the other with her fruit and vegetables. The next day, she puts smaller trays inside.
